Protein Description

The ZMYM5 protein, a member of the Zinc-finger MYM-type (ZMYM) family, has garnered interest in molecular biology due to its potential roles in gene regulation and disease mechanisms. Research has suggested that ZMYM5 is involved in various cellular processes, including transcriptional regulation, DNA repair, and chromatin remodeling. Mutations or aberrant expression of ZMYM5 have been associated with several human diseases, notably certain cancers, highlighting its significance in oncogenic pathways. Additionally, the intricate interactions of ZMYM5 with other proteins and its influence on signaling networks make it a compelling target for understanding the molecular underpinnings of tumorigenesis. Given the growing recognition of the importance of post-translational modifications and protein-protein interactions in cellular function, studies focusing on the recombinant expression and functional analysis of ZMYM5 can provide critical insights into its biological roles and therapeutic potential. Advances in recombinant protein technology, coupled with high-throughput screening methods, may facilitate the investigation of ZMYM5's structure-function relationships and its involvement in disease processes, offering new avenues for targeted therapies and biomarker development in cancer and other diseases associated with dysregulated gene expression.
